Georgia Tech Launches Chief AI and Data Officer Certificate Program

Scheller is offering a new Chief AI and Data Officer Certificate Program that provides senior leaders with the skills to manage AI and data strategy, drive innovation, and lead cross-functional transformation.

Scheller Executive Education offers new Chief AI and Data Officer Certificate Program from December 2025 to April 2026.

The Georgia Tech Scheller College of Business is proud to announce the launch of a new Executive Education offering: the Chief AI and Data Officer Certificate Program.  

As AI becomes central to business strategy, leaders must navigate rapidly evolving technologies, regulatory frameworks, and ethical considerations. The Chief AI and Data Officer Certificate Program prepares executives to meet these challenges through a practical, interdisciplinary curriculum developed by faculty and industry experts.

Designed for experienced professionals leading AI, data, and digital transformation initiatives, the four-month program helps participants build confidence in managing the strategic, technical, and ethical complexities of emerging technologies. The program is ideal for current and aspiring chief AI officers, chief data officers, CTOs, CIOs, and other senior leaders tasked with translating AI and data into business value.

Through a mix of online modules, live sessions, and on-campus residencies, participants will gain the tools and language needed to oversee successful AI implementations and drive cross-functional innovation.

“AI and data executives are uniquely positioned to unlock new value for their organizations,” said Eric Overby, faculty director of the program and Catherine and Edwin Wahlen Professor of Information Technology Management at the Georgia Tech Scheller College of Business. “To succeed, they need a blend of technical fluency, strategic insight, and leadership skills. This certificate program equips them to make informed decisions, communicate across the enterprise, and navigate the ethical and legal complexities that come with AI and data innovation.”

The inaugural program runs from December 2025 to April 2026, with asynchronous content beginning in December and live sessions starting in January. Registration is open through December 5.
